Azuga Unveils Revolutionary Equipment Tracking System to Transform Business Operations

FREMONT,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Azuga has announced the launch of its state-of-the-art Equipment Tracking system, a technology designed to set a new standard in tracking efficiency and operational management for businesses across the US and Canada.

The Azuga Equipment Tracking system introduces a unique blend of durability, efficiency, and user-friendly technology. Designed to withstand the toughest conditions, the devices are impact-resistant and have long-lasting, low-power capabilities. Their ease of installation and operation represents a significant advancement in tracking technology, making sophisticated equipment management accessible to all.

Azuga's system shines through with advanced features like motion detection and low battery alerts to ensure businesses have continuous, comprehensive oversight of their equipment status and location. The development of these features was a collaborative effort, Azuga working closely with its customers to ensure the systems meet real-world needs for ease of use, and functionality.

Key Benefits:

  • Enhanced Operational Efficiency: Helping to ensure the right tools are always at the right place, minimizing job rescheduling and maximizing productivity.
  • Cost Reduction: Equipment beacons can help discourage theft, can tell you where equipment was last detected, and which team was using the equipment before it went missing, but it will not prevent all theft or recover stolen equipment.
  • Streamlined Planning: Gain valuable insights into equipment locations relative to teams and job sites, enabling more efficient planning and resource allocation.
  • Versatile Solutions: Choose from a variety of tracking device options, including wired and battery-powered to suit different operational needs.

About Azuga

Azuga, Bridgestone's globally trusted fleet management solution, provides innovative end-to-end solutions for commercial fleets, government agencies, insurance companies, and automotive industry suppliers through an integrated approach of hardware technology, fleet management applications, driver gamification, video telematics, and data analytics. The award-winning Azuga Fleet solution powers over 14,000 commercial fleets, from small to large enterprises.
